SunHydrogen

SunHydrogen, Inc. is a company based in Santa Barbara, California, that specializes in the development of innovative solar-powered nanoparticle systems designed to mimic photosynthesis for the separation of hydrogen from water. Founded in 2009 and previously known as HyperSolar, Inc., the company aims to create an efficient and cost-effective method for producing renewable hydrogen using sunlight and various water sources. This technology has applications across multiple sectors, including transportation, power generation, industrial energy, and building heat and power, positioning SunHydrogen as a key player in the green hydrogen movement.

TECO 2030 ASA is an engineering and equipment development company based in Lysaker, Norway, focused on the maritime industry. Established in 2019, the company specializes in developing technologies that promote marine emission reduction. Its key offerings include the TECO Marine Fuel Cell, a modular hydrogen proton exchange membrane fuel cell system designed for heavy-duty marine applications, and the TECO Ballast Water Treatment System, which prevents the spread of invasive species. Additionally, TECO 2030 presents the Smart Exhaust Gas Cleaning System for particulate matter collection. The company's innovative Zero Emissions Operation Concept allows ships to operate emissions-free by integrating its fuel cell technology. TECO 2030's solutions cater to various global markets, primarily in Europe, the United States, South America, and Asia, with a significant focus on delivering hydrogen fuel cell stacks ranging from 400 kW to 25 MW to accommodate different engine sizes.
